A model has been developed that can predict the three-dimensional motion of a fiber as it is being formed below a melt-blowing die. The model involves the simultaneous solution of the momentum, energy, and continuity equations. The model equations are solved numerically with both Newtonian and viscoelastic constitutive equations. Predicted parameters include fiber attenuation, vibration frequency, vibration amplitude, temperature, and stress. The predicted results compare favorably with previously published experimental data.
